When it comes to fostering mathematical skills in children, particularly for nine-year-olds, the use of school worksheets specifically designed for addition and subtraction word problems is incredibly valuable. These worksheets not only enhance a child's ability to perform basic arithmetic operations but also significantly improve their problem-solving and reasoning skills.

Firstly, school worksheets that focus on addition and subtraction word problems help to contextualize mathematics, making it more relatable and engaging for children. At nine years old, students are at a crucial developmental stage where they begin to see the relevance of what they are learning in school to the world around them. By practicing with word problems, they can see direct applications of math in everyday situations, whether it's figuring out if they have enough allowance to buy a toy or determining the time they spent at a friend's house. This real-world application helps to motivate students and keeps them interested in the subject.

Moreover, addition and subtraction word problems require a deeper understanding of mathematical concepts than straightforward computation does. These problems often require multiple steps to solve and can involve critical thinking and the application of different strategies, such as drawing diagrams, making lists, or logical reasoning. By working through these problems, children develop a more robust mathematical toolkit. School worksheets provide a structured way for students to practice these skills in a repetitive manner, ensuring they become second nature.

Another significant benefit of these worksheets is that they enhance reading comprehension and analytical skills. Students must read each problem carefully, pick out the necessary information, and decide on the correct operations to use, which integrates literacy skills with math. This dual-focus not only solidifies their understanding of math but also improves their overall academic skills.

Additionally, school worksheets on addition and subtraction word problems are an excellent tool for teachers and parents to assess the understanding and progress of their children. These worksheets can serve as informal assessments that help identify areas where a child might be struggling. This immediate feedback allows for timely intervention to address any difficulties, thereby preventing future learning gaps.

Furthermore, the structured practice provided by these worksheets helps build confidence in children. Mastery of basic addition and subtraction through real-world scenarios can boost a child’s confidence in their mathematical abilities, which is crucial for their ongoing educational journey. Confidence in one area can also lead to increased academic engagement and success in other subjects.

Lastly, these worksheets are designed to be inclusive and can cater to various learning styles. Whether a child is a visual learner, who benefits from diagrams and number lines, or a verbal learner, who benefits from discussion and reading , these worksheets can be adapted to meet their specific needs. For instance, children who learn better through visual aids can use colored blocks or charts to visualize the problems, while those who prefer auditory learning might benefit from reading the problems aloud or discussing them with peers or adults.

Incorporating group activities with these worksheets can also enhance collaborative learning. Working in groups allows children to discuss strategies and solutions, fostering an environment where they can learn from each other and think critically. This not only strengthens their mathematical skills but also enhances their social skills, teaching them the importance of teamwork and communication.

Moreover, teachers can get creative with how they present these worksheets. By integrating technology, for instance, using tablets or interactive whiteboards, children can engage with the problems in a more dynamic way. This integration of technology makes learning more appealing to digital natives, thereby keeping them engaged and focused.

The versatility of school worksheets on addition and subtraction word problems also allows for differentiation, which is crucial in a diverse classroom. Teachers can easily modify the complexity of the problems to cater to different levels of ability, ensuring that all students are challenged appropriately and can progress at their own pace.

In conclusion, school worksheets on addition and subtraction word problems are not just exercises in computation; they are a comprehensive educational tool that supports the development of a range of skills in children. These include mathematical reasoning, reading comprehension, problem-solving, and even social skills through collaborative learning. As such, they are an indispensable resource in the educational journey of nine-year-olds, helping them to not only master the basics of arithmetic but also to develop a deeper, more rounded understanding of the world around them.
